this is mind-blowing the website privacy affairs says thieves on the dark web are trading peopleamp;#39;s social security numbers for two dollars a piece a measly two bucks to wreak havoc on your financial life just maddening if criminals compromised your social security number you might be able to get uncle sam to give you a new one but not everyone qualifies the social security administration says it can assign a new number only if youamp;#39;re a victim of identity theft who continues to be disadvantaged by using your original number thereamp;#39;s a situation of harassment abuse or life endangerment like domestic violence sequential numbers assigned to members of the same family are causing problems more than one person is assigned or using the same number or you have a religious or cultural objection to certain numbers in the original number if youamp;#39;re in any of those categories hereamp;#39;s how to apply first contact social security to schedule an appointment
